This pattern is 11″ wide with no repeats. It has 4 panels of 3′ each and includes the following designs:
Gentoo Penguins (2) and Chicks, Adelie Penguins (2) and Chick, Rockhopper Penguins, Magellanic Penguins (2), Chinstrap Penguins, King Penguins (2), and Emperor Penguins (2). There’s a total of 27 full penguins (this number doesn’t include partial pictures and babies).
Several years ago the Seattle zoo celebrated its centennial. A customer called and asked if I could draw a set of Penguin blocks so that she could make a quilt to commemorate the event. It was fun doing the research. I learned a great deal about the different varieties of Penguins. After creating the blocks I also made this Pictogram pattern.
